Introduction to Bodnant Gardens
Bodnant Gardens is a 32-hectare garden, situated above the River Conwy, and is one of the most popular tourist attractions in Wales. The garden’s history dates back to 1874 when it was created by Henry Davis Pochin, a wealthy industrialist. Over the years, the garden has undergone significant transformations, with the addition of new features, plants, and amenities. Today, Bodnant Gardens is a haven for nature lovers, photographers, and anyone seeking a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of daily life.
A Brief History of Bodnant Gardens
The history of Bodnant Gardens is a fascinating story that spans over a century. The garden was created by Henry Davis Pochin, who was a passionate horticulturist and entrepreneur. Pochin’s vision was to create a garden that would showcase the beauty of nature, while also providing a peaceful retreat for himself and his family. The garden’s design and layout were influenced by the Arts and Crafts movement, which emphasized the importance of natural materials, craftsmanship, and attention to detail. Throughout the years, the garden has been lovingly maintained and expanded by the Pochin family, with the addition of new features, such as the famous Laburnum Arch and the Pinetum.
Features and Attractions of Bodnant Gardens
Bodnant Gardens is a treasure trove of natural beauty, with a wide range of features and attractions that cater to different interests and ages. Some of the garden’s most notable features include:
The Laburnum Arch: A stunning tunnel of laburnum trees that creates a picturesque walkway.
The Pinetum: A collection of coniferous trees from around the world, showcasing their unique shapes, sizes, and textures.
The Rose Garden: A breathtakingly beautiful garden filled with a variety of roses, including hybrid teas, floribundas, and climbing roses.
The Italian Garden: A tranquil and elegant garden, inspired by Italian Renaissance gardens, featuring statues, fountains, and ornate stonework.
Picnicking at Bodnant Gardens
Now, to answer the question on everyone’s mind: can you take a picnic to Bodnant Gardens? The answer is yes, but with some restrictions and guidelines to ensure that visitors can enjoy their picnic while also respecting the garden’s beauty and other visitors. Bodnant Gardens provides several picnic areas, strategically located throughout the garden, offering stunning views and tranquil surroundings. However, it’s essential to note that picnics are only allowed in designated areas, and visitors are expected to follow the garden’s rules and regulations, including disposing of waste properly and not damaging the garden’s plants or features.
